Message type: E = Error
Message class: UPO_MIG - Message Class for PRA->UOM Migration
Message number: 155
Message text: Well Master record missing for the well &1.

- Well Master record missing for the well &1. ?The SAP error message UPO_MIG155, which states "Well Master record missing for the well &1," typically occurs in the context of well management within the SAP system, particularly in modules related to oil and gas or resource management. This error indicates that the system is unable to find a master record for a specific well identified by the placeholder "&1".
Cause:
- Missing Master Data: The most common cause of this error is that the well master record has not been created in the system. This could be due to data migration issues, incomplete data entry, or the well not being set up in the system.
- Incorrect Well ID: The well ID being referenced may be incorrect or misspelled, leading the system to search for a non-existent record.
- Data Migration Issues: If data was migrated from another system, there may have been issues during the migration process that resulted in missing records.
- Authorization Issues: In some cases, the user may not have the necessary permissions to view or access the well master record.
Solution:
- Create the Well Master Record: If the well master record is indeed missing, you will need to create it. This can typically be done through the relevant transaction code in SAP (e.g., using transaction codes like IW31 for creating equipment or similar, depending on your configuration).
- Verify Well ID: Check the well ID being referenced in the error message. Ensure that it is correct and corresponds to an existing well in the system.
- Data Migration Review: If this error arose after a data migration, review the migration logs and processes to ensure that all necessary records were transferred correctly.
- Check Authorizations: Ensure that the user encountering the error has the appropriate authorizations to access the well master data. This may involve checking user roles and permissions in the SAP system.
